繁体   English   中英

如何显示自定义窗体Windows工作流自定义活动

[英]how do I display a custom form windows workflow custom activity

实施自定义活动时是否可以显示Windows窗体?

例如,当用户双击设计器中的活动时,如何显示自定义表单?

或者,当用户单击属性选择中的...时,可能会显示自定义表单。

我不确定是否可以做到。

对于与自定义活动所需的任何交互,我将创建许多依赖项属性,当它们被拖到设计器上时,这些属性将显示在自定义活动的属性窗口中。

例如,来自属性的自定义电子邮件活动

public static DependencyProperty FromProperty = DependencyProperty.Register("From", typeof(string), typeof(SendMailActivity));

[DescriptionAttribute("The email of the sender")]
[CategoryAttribute("Parameters")]
[BrowsableAttribute(true)]
[DesignerSerializationVisibilityAttribute(DesignerSerializationVisibility.Visible)]
public string From
{
    get
    {
        return ((string)(base.GetValue(SendMailActivity.FromProperty)));
    }
    set
    {
        base.SetValue(SendMailActivity.FromProperty, value);
    }
}

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M